How to fill out architectural inventory form

How to fill out Architectural Inventory Form
01
Begin by gathering all necessary architectural documents and reference materials.
02
Start with the section for basic information, including the project title, date, and location.
03
Fill in the details of the existing structures, including dimensions, materials, and significant architectural features.
04
Document the historical significance of the building, if applicable, noting its age and previous modifications.
05
Describe the current condition of the structure, highlighting any areas of concern or required maintenance.
06
Include photographs of the exterior and interior of the building as visual references.
07
Complete any additional sections regarding the landscape, surrounding environment, or relevant zoning information.
08
Review the form for any missing information or errors before submitting.

What is Architectural Inventory Form?
The Architectural Inventory Form is a document used to collect and organize information about architectural features, styles, and historical significance of buildings and structures within a certain area.
Who is required to file Architectural Inventory Form?
Typically, property owners, developers, or municipal agencies involved in planning or preservation activities are required to file the Architectural Inventory Form.
How to fill out Architectural Inventory Form?
To fill out the Architectural Inventory Form, one should provide detailed descriptions of the property, including its architectural style, materials used, historical context, and any notable features, often supplemented with photographs.
What is the purpose of Architectural Inventory Form?
The purpose of the Architectural Inventory Form is to document and assess the historical and architectural significance of properties for purposes of preservation, research, and regulatory compliance.
What information must be reported on Architectural Inventory Form?
The information reported on the Architectural Inventory Form typically includes the property’s name, address, date of construction, architectural style, materials, notable architectural features, historical context, and condition.
